A hollow cylinder of mass m made heavy at its bottom is floating vertically in water. It is tilted from its vertical position through an angle θ and is left. The respecting force acting on it is

Let l be the length of the cylinder, when vertical, in water. Let A be the cross-sectional area of the cylinder. Equating weight of the cylinder with the upthrust, we get

           Mg = Alρg or m = Alρ

When the cylinder is titled through an angle θ, length of cyliner in water = lcos θ

Weight of water displaced = lcos θAρg

Restoring force = lAρgcosθ-lAρg

                          = lAρg[1cosθ-1] = mg[1cosθ-1]
